Why is the scientific method controversial when it comes to the study of human behavior?

The scientific method in the study of human behavior is controversial because human behavior is complex and can be influenced by various factors like emotions, culture, and individual differences, making it difficult to control for all variables. Additionally, ethical concerns can arise when conducting research on human subjects, leading to debates about the methodologies used in studying human behavior.

What is the basic way in which psychology differs from false sciences?

Psychology is a valid scientific field that uses empirical evidence and the scientific method to study human behavior and mental processes. False sciences lack empirical evidence, do not adhere to the scientific method, and often make unverifiable claims about human behavior or cognition.
